581.021 Continuance of powers, duties, and jurisdiction in department; privileges.
(1) This chapter shall be enforced by and under the control of the Department of Agriculture and Consumer Services as provided in chapter 570.
(2) The department, through the Division of Plant Industry, shall have and exercise all the powers, jurisdiction, duties, and authority exercised by, or required of, the State Plant Board, and the provisions of this chapter shall be applicable to the division within the department.
(3) The division and its employees shall be provided the same suitable quarters and faculty privileges, including but not limited to library facilities, by the University of Florida as the State Plant Board and its employees now enjoy.
History.s. 2, ch. 59-261; ss. 14, 35, ch. 69-106; s. 6, ch. 78-95.
